HOW IT WORKS
Enter title and artist together, or paste a supported public music link.
The service checks the catalog identity and uses artist genre tags to locate tracks with overlapping signals.
Listen to the candidates, open the service links, and run another search from the most interesting result.

The current system combines MusicBrainz artist genre tags with recording data, then enriches candidates through the Apple music catalog. It is not based on paid placement.
Similarity can mean shared genre, scene, era, or artist context rather than an identical beat or melody. Use another candidate as the next seed to refine the direction.
It supports public Spotify, Apple Music, YouTube, and youtu.be links. Private playlists and unrelated URLs are rejected.
